The Short Answer

Is Hiball Energy Bad for You?

Hiball Energy is not necessarily bad for you. It has organic ingredients. It has no sugar. It has no artificial sweeteners. It has B vitamins. It has 160mg of caffeine per can. This is within safe limits for most adults. It can be a good energy boost. But it may not be suitable for everyone. People sensitive to caffeine should avoid it. Pregnant women should limit caffeine.

What is Hiball Energy?

Is Hiball Energy Bad for You

Hiball Energy is a brand of energy drinks. It comes in various flavors. It claims to be healthier than other energy drinks. Hiball Energy is made with organic ingredients. It has no sugar or artificial sweeteners.

Ingredients in Hiball Energy

Hiball Energy drinks have:

  • Carbonated water
  • Organic caffeine
  • Organic ginseng
  • Organic guarana
  • B vitamins (B3, B5, B6, B12)
  • Organic erythritol (in some flavors)
  • Natural flavors

Caffeine Content

Caffeine is the main ingredient in Hiball Energy. It has 160mg of caffeine per can. This is more than a regular cup of coffee. The FDA says 400mg of caffeine a day is safe for most adults. So, one or two cans of Hiball Energy is within the limit.

Effects of Caffeine

Caffeine can have both good and bad effects. It can increase alertness and reduce tiredness . But too much caffeine can cause:

  • Insomnia
  • Nervousness
  • Restlessness
  • Stomach upset
  • Fast heartbeat
  • Headache

Some people are more sensitive to caffeine. They may experience these effects even with small amounts.

Organic Ingredients

Hiball Energy uses organic ingredients. This means they are grown without synthetic pesticides or fertilizers. Organic ginseng and guarana are natural stimulants. They can enhance energy and focus.

Organic ingredients are often seen as healthier. They have fewer chemicals. They are better for the environment. Some studies suggest organic foods have more nutrients. But more research is needed to confirm this.

Sugar-Free and No Artificial Sweeteners

Hiball Energy is sugar-free. This is good for people watching their sugar intake. It uses organic erythritol in some flavors. Erythritol is a sugar alcohol. It has fewer calories than sugar. It does not raise blood sugar levels.

Too much sugar can lead to weight gain, diabetes, and heart disease. Artificial sweeteners have mixed reviews. Some studies link them to health problems. Others say they are safe in moderation. Erythritol is considered safe by the FDA.

B Vitamins

Hiball Energy has B vitamins. These include B3, B5, B6, and B12. B vitamins help convert food into energy. They also support brain function and red blood cell production.

Benefits of B Vitamins

B vitamins are essential nutrients. They have many health benefits. For example:

  • B3 (Niacin) helps with digestion and skin health.
  • B5 (Pantothenic Acid) is important for making blood cells.
  • B6 (Pyridoxine) helps with brain development and mood regulation.
  • B12 (Cobalamin) is crucial for nerve function and DNA production.

Most people get enough B vitamins from their diet. But some may need supplements.

Potential Risks

Hiball Energy is generally safe for most people. But there are potential risks. High caffeine intake can be harmful. It can interact with certain medications. People with heart conditions should be cautious. Pregnant and breastfeeding women should limit caffeine.

Who Should Avoid Hiball Energy?

  • Children and teenagers
  • Pregnant women
  • People with caffeine sensitivity
  • People with certain medical conditions (e.g., heart disease)
